Garhwal (Lok Sabha constituency)

Garhwal Lok Sabha constituency (Hindi: गढ़वाल लोकसभा निर्वाचन क्षेत्र) is one of the five Lok Sabha (parliamentary) constituencies in Uttarakhand. This constituency came into existence in 1957, following the delimitation of Lok Sabha constituencies. It comprises five districts namely Chamoli, Pauri Garhwal, Rudraprayag, Nainital (part) and Tehri Garhwal (part).

Assembly segments

Presently, Garhwal Lok Sabha constituency comprises the following fourteen Vidhan Sabha (legislative assembly) segments:[1]

  • Chamoli district:
  1. Badrinath
  2. Karnaprayag
  3. Tharali
  • Nainital district:
  1. Ramnagar
  • Pauri Garhwal district:
  1. Chaubattakhal
  2. Kotdwar
  3. Lansdowne
  4. Pauri
  5. Srinagar
  6. Yamkeshwar
  • Rudraprayag district:
  1. Kedarnath
  2. Rudraprayag
  • Tehri Garhwal district:
  1. Devprayag
  2. Narendranagar

Members of Parliament

Keys:   AIIC(T)   BJP   INC/Congress(I)   JD   JP   JP(S)

Assembly Duration Name of the Member Political Party
1st1952 - 1957Bhakt DarshanINC
2nd1957 - 1962Bhakt DarshanINC
3rd1962 - 1967Bhakt DarshanINC
4th1967 - 1971Bhakt DarshanINC
5th1971 - 1977Pratap Singh NegiINC
6th1977 - 1980Jagannath SharmaJP
7th1980 - 1984Hemwati Nandan BahugunaJP(S)
8th1984 - 1989Chandra Mohan Singh NegiCongress(I)
9th1989 - 1991Chandra Mohan Singh NegiJD
10th1991 - 1996Bhuwan Chandra KhanduriBJP
11th1996 - 1998Satpal MaharajAIIC(T)
12th1998 - 1999Bhuwan Chandra KhanduriBJP
13th1999 - 2004Bhuwan Chandra KhanduriBJP
14th2004 - 2007Bhuwan Chandra KhanduriBJP
14th
(Bye-election)
2007 - 2009Tej Pal Singh RawatBJP
15th2009 - 2014Satpal MaharajINC
16th2014 - IncumbentBhuwan Chandra KhanduriBJP
